The Future of Coding: Why Every School Student Should Learn to Code

The Future of Coding: Why Every School Student Should Learn to Code

In the 21st century, coding is as fundamental as reading and writing. As technology integrates deeper into every industry—from healthcare to finance—understanding how software works is no longer optional; it's essential.

Beyond Becoming a Software Engineer

A common misconception is that coding is only for those who want to be software developers. This is far from the truth.

  • Problem Solving: Coding teaches computational thinking—breaking down complex problems into smaller, manageable logical steps. This skill is invaluable in mathematics, science, and everyday life.
  • Creativity: Programming is a highly creative process. It empowers students to build games, apps, and websites from scratch, turning them from passive consumers of technology into active creators.
  • Resilience: Debugging code teaches patience and resilience. Students learn that failure (an error in the code) is just a stepping stone to finding the solution.

Where to Start?

For school students, starting with visual programming languages like Scratch, and then transitioning to Python, is highly recommended. Python's syntax is clean and readable, making it beginner-friendly while being incredibly powerful (used extensively in AI and Data Science).
